The Chairman commented on the MSPAC's dispatch errors, he stated, "at the risk of a medical liability exposure, I don't guess I should ask what the consequences were?" The Chairman was referring consequences to the patient. The Commander for the MSPAC addressed the consequences by stating with humor, "dispatcher is now walking a foot-beat over the bay bridge on a daily basis." At this point the Senate Finance Committee and those in the hearing room burst out in laughter. The Commander went on, "those of you who may travel the bay bridge on the way home tonight, you may see someone bundle up with a hat and gloves on, that is my dispatcher."

Fatal Flights: A Perilous Rush to Profit
The night of the Trooper 2 crash the state police and the FAA controllers had a number of ways that they could have immediately identified the helicopter's last known position in Walker Mill Regional Park -- but they either did not have training in how to use the software or they did not know how to communicate the information accurately.
The Washington Post, Monday, August 24, 2009
